What you need to know about the Montreal Tech Scene
Key Facts About Montreal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 255,000+ (2024, Tourisme Montréal)
- Major Tech Employers: SAP, Google, Microsoft, Cisco
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, machine learning, cybersecurity, cloud computing, web development
- Funding Landscape: $1.47 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(BetaKit)
- Notable Investors: CIBC Innovation Banking, BDC Capital, Investissement Québec, Fonds de solidarité FTQ
- Research Centers and Universities: McGill University, Université de Montréal, Concordia University, Mila Quebec, ÉTS Montréal
